Letter 76 William Freke in London to the Court requesting that the debt of the late carpenter at Madras, John Gray, may be settled and paid to him as executor.
Letter 128 William Bowles at the War Office to Robert James relating to the presence of officers and pressed men to be placed on board the Boscawen and Norfolk at the Gravesend.
Letters 8-10 Petition of Dom Pedro Deyta y Salazar at Pondicherry to the Court requesting to be reimbursed for a house which was pulled down in Black Town for the purposes of building the fortifications at Madras. Related papers attached.
Letter 52 C. Steward in St Helena to Robert James reporting that Captain John Samson of the Hardwicke and Captain Thomas Debuke of the Anson will provide him with the usual security of £500.
Letters 54-57 Memorial of Thomas Lane in London to the Court relating to his conduct whilst employed as one of the council and marine paymaster at Bombay. Lists of timber accounts attached.
Letters 13-19 Fr. Severin at Fort St George to the Court forwarding extracts and papers concerning the will of Petrus Uscawn relating to the chapel at Vepery. Related papers attached.
Letter 22-24 Captain Du Funk in Bombay to the Court complaining of ill usage and being obstructed in his duty as the captain of artillery and chief engineer. Related papers attached.
Letter 117 Edward Phipps, Richard Wood, Robert Mackett and John Hull in Canton to the Court providing details on the cargoes which they sold and the goods purchased in China.
